This Victorian town house hotel is situated in the Dee valley surrounded by countryside, rivers and mountain views. It is the ideal base for exploring Snowdonia, Chester, North Wales and the coast. Visit the best preserved and most romantically-sited medieval castles in Britain such as Harlech, Criccieth, Conwy and Caernarfon and Chirk castle. The hotel offers a range of en-suite accommodation including single, doubles, twins and family rooms all furnished with William Morris furnishings and have views of the woods or river. The spacious rooms have comfortable sofas, broadband access, tea and coffee making facilities and hairdryers. Children are welcome at the hotel and children up to the age of 15yrs can share a parent's room at no extra cost.
Built in 1888 as the family home of the Sheriff of Denbigh. The hotel retains many original features such as exposed beams, fireplaces and servant bell pulls. Full English breakfast included and served in the restaurant with views over the Dee. The restaurant serves a traditional British dinner menu with a choice of vegetarian options and all made fresh to order from ingredients locally sourced. A comprehensive childrens menu is also available. Please book for dinner on arrival. Relax on the terrace or in the peaceful Quarry gardens, with seating and parasols. Pets are welcome at the hotel at no extra cost. Cots and high chairs are available as well as toys, games, childrens video's and a baby listening service.
